As the line was disconnected, the data progress bar on the nearby monitor, which had been rapidly climbing towards ninety, came to a sudden halt and ceased to move further.
Ben's pupils contracted, his boiling blood as if doused with cold water. He lifted his head, only then noticing the girl on the bed had awakened.
Had his drug lasted only half an hour?
Narrowing his eyes, Ben twirled the black ring on his index finger, while his other hand swiftly drew a gun from his waist, pointing it at Mirabella, "I didn't expect you to wake up so soon."
Mirabella disregarded the weapon in Ben's hand, smoothly rolling off the bed to land on her feet, her gaze sweeping over the monitor and once again gathering a murderous intent in her eyes.
She had always wondered why Ben was interested in her, and now it seemed it was her computational talent displayed in the laboratory that had caught his attention.
Although she had later tried to hide it, if one were to closely examine the databases she worked on, it would be hard to escape his notice.
She should have known better and walked away the moment she detected the nauseating scent of chemicals on Ben.
"You're bold," Ben spoke again, the dark barrel of the gun still aimed at Mirabella's chest, not underestimating her despite her lack of weapons. "But unfortunately, you're now in my hands."
After speaking, Ben's finger lightly squeezed the trigger, the sound sharply echoing in the vast, enclosed space.
Mirabella, though pale, spoke with indifference, "Really? I think you're the one seeking death."
Ben then stood up from his chair, gun in hand, and stepped towards Mirabella, "Pride needs a foundation. Which do you think is faster, your skills or my bullet?"
